Frequently Asked Questions about Green Forest Acres
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Green Forest Acres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Green Forest Acres ranges from $799 to $1,575 with an average monthly rent of $1,274.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Green Forest Acres c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Green Forest Acres range from $899 to $1,802.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,310.
How expensive are Green Forest Acres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 37 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Green Forest Acres on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,199 to $1,799 - averaging $1,544 for the location.
